Доброго времени суток, уважаемые знатоки!
Сразу предупрежу - в PHP полный ноль!
Решил вот перевезти небольшой внутренний справочник со старой Debian 7 с PHP5 на свежую версию. Вполне ожидаемо, что возникнут сложности с PHP. Некоторые проблемы удалось решить гуглением, а некоторые никак не поддаются. Прошу помощи зала, как говорится.
Итак, имеется вот такой код:
Код<?php
if ($_GET['set'] == search){
$zapros = $_POST['textsearch'];
if (strlen($zapros)<3) echo 'Недостаточная длина строки для поиска';
else {
echo 'Результаты для <' . $zapros . '>:<br>';
$poisk = mysqli_query("SELECT * FROM `spravochnik`
WHERE (surname LIKE '%$zapros%'
or name LIKE '%$zapros%'
or patronymic LIKE '%$zapros%'
or job_title LIKE '%$zapros%'
or number LIKE '%$zapros%'
or cabinet LIKE '%$zapros%'
or email LIKE '%$zapros%')
ORDER BY surname");
if ($poisk == 0) echo 'По вашему запросу нет совпадений<br>';
else {
echo '<table id="one-column-emphasis">
<thead>
<tr>
<th scope="col">Фото</th>
<th scope="col">Сотрудник</th>
<th scope="col">Должность</th>
<th scope="col">Служебный телефон</th>
<th scope="col">Кабинет</th>
<th scope="col">E-mail</th>
</tr>
</thead>';
$sprav_array = mysqli_fetch_assoc($poisk);
while($sprav_array = mysqli_fetch_assoc($poisk))
{
echo '<tbody><tr>';
echo '<td><img src="photos/' . $sprav_array["photo"] . '" alt="фото" width="50" class="zoom"></td>';
echo '<td>' . $sprav_array["surname"] . ' ' . $sprav_array["name"] . ' ' . $sprav_array["patronymic"] . '</td>' ;
echo '<td>' . $sprav_array["job_title"] . '</td>';
echo '<td>' . $sprav_array["number"] . '</td>';
echo '<td>' . $sprav_array["cabinet"] . '</td>';
echo '<td>' . $sprav_array["email"] . '</td>';
echo '</tr></tbody>';
}
echo '</table>';
}
}
}
?>
Получаю вот такие ошибки:
Undefined index: set in /var/www/index.php on line 39
Use of undefined constant search - assumed 'search' (this will throw an Error in a future version of PHP) in /var/www/index.php on line 39
Строка 39 это и есть
if ($_GET['set'] == search){
Подскажите, пожалуйста, что не так с этим кодом?